INSEAD – MBA scholarships for Arab students
Description
The Jacques Nasser Scholarship Fund for Leadership at the international business school INSEAD was created in 2004 with the support of Jacques Nasser, former CEO of the Ford Motor Company. It aims to encourage and support students who aspire to return to the Middle East after the M.B.A. programme and become leaders in the region.
This endowed fund provides one scholarship a year, in perpetuity, to deserving candidates admitted to the INSEAD M.B.A. programme from the Arab countries in the Middle East who are committed to a career in the region.
The scholarships amount up to €20,000. One award will be made per year.
Eligibility
– Candidates who are citizens of an Arab country in the Middle East (including Egypt) or whose parents are/were citizens of one of these countries.
– Leadership potential will be assessed and preference will be given to candidates who demonstrate financial need.
